Architecture of Observation Towers

It seems to be human nature to enjoy a view, getting the higher ground and taking in our surroundings has become a significant aspect of architecture across the world. Observation towers which allow visitors to climb and observe their surroundings, provide a chance to take in the beauty of the land while at the same time adding something unique and impressive to the landscape.

Model Making In Architecture

The importance of model making in architecture could be thought to have reduced in recent years. With the introduction of new and innovative architecture design technology, is there still a place for model making in architecture? Stanton Williams, director at Stirling Prize-winning practice, Gavin Henderson, believes that it’s more important than ever.

Introduction:

In the current fast-paced globe, the original 9-5 working arrangements no more applies to numerous people. With all the increase of dual-income homes and non-traditional work hours, the demand for 24-hour daycare solutions happens to be ste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are centers provide parents the flexibleness they should balance work and family responsibilities, and supply a secure and nurturing environment for kids night and day.

piechart-05-05-scaled.jpegGreat things about 24-Hour Daycare:

The key benefits of 24-hour daycare is the flexibility it offers working moms and dads. Numerous parents work shifts that increase beyond old-fashioned daycare hours, making it difficult to find childcare that fits their particular schedule. 24-hour daycare centers solve this issue by giving attention during evenings, weekends, plus instantly. This permits parents to exert effort without worrying all about finding anyone to view kids during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are is the satisfaction it provides to parents. Knowing that kids are increasingly being taken care of by trained professionals in a secure and safe environment can alleviate the stress and guilt very often includes making children in daycare. Moms and dads can concentrate on their particular work understanding that their children have been in great arms, that could cause increased productivity and job satisfaction.

Additionally, 24-hour daycare centers provides a sense of community and assistance for people. Parents who work non-traditional hours often battle to get a hold of childcare options that satisfy their needs, causing emotions of separation and tension. 24-hour daycare facilities can offer a feeling of belonging and camaraderie among parents dealing with similar challenges, creating a support community that will help families thrive.

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ers provide advantages, they also come with unique pair of difficulties. One of the biggest difficulties is staffing. Finding qualified and reliable childcare providers who are ready to work non-traditional hours can be difficult, resulting in large return rates and possible staffing shortages. This may impact the standard of attention offered to young ones and produce instability for families counting on 24-hour daycare services.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are could be the cost. Providing attention 24 hours a day calls for extra staffing and resources, that could drive within the price of solutions. This can be a barrier for low-income people who is almost certainly not in a position to pay for 24-hour daycare, making them with limited alternatives for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

Being ensure the protection and well being of kiddies in 24-hour daycare centers, regulation and supervision are necessary. State and neighborhood governments put criteria for certification and certification of daycare facilities, including those that run 24 hours a day. These criteria cover many places, including staff-to-child ratios, health and safety needs, and staff education and qualifications.

Along with government regulations, numerous 24-hour daycare centers choose to seek accreditation from nationwide businesses for instance the nationwide Association when it comes to knowledge of small children (NAEYC) or even the National Association for Family Child Care (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ates a consignment to top-quality attention and that can assist moms and dads feel confident within their choice of childcare supplier.

Conclusion:

The increase of 24-hour Daycare Near Me By State facilities reflects the switching requirements and needs of contemporary households. By providing versatile attention options, peace of mind for parents, and a sense of community and support, 24-hour daycare centers perform a crucial role in aiding families balance work and family responsibilities. While challenges eg staffing and value remain, regulation and oversight are essential to making sure the safety and well being of young ones in 24-hour daycare centers. As need for non-traditional childcare options continues to grow, 24-hour daycare centers will play an ever more essential role in supporting working families inside years into the future.
